India’s U17 football team begins its AFC U17 Asian Cup campaign with a challenging clash against Australia in Jeddah on Wednesday. Placed in a three-team Group D alongside Uzbekistan, the stakes are high from the very first game, with the top two teams advancing to the quarter-finals and securing qualification for the FIFA U17 World Cup Qatar 2026 .

Heading the Indian squad is experienced coach Bibiano Fernandes , who has guided youth teams through multiple continental tournaments. His approach remains steady, focus on structure, stay calm under pressure, and execute plans with clarity. Against Australia, that philosophy will be tested early.

Australia come into the match with a reputation for physical strength, discipline, and high-intensity play. Having reached the semi-finals on multiple occasions, they pose a serious threat. Fernandes has stressed the need for India to remain compact, organised, and sharp in decision-making , especially in transition moments.

India’s preparation has been thorough, with exposure matches against teams like Korea, Qatar, Thailand, and Türkiye. These games have helped the young squad build confidence ahead of the big stage.

Captain Dallalmoun Gangte reflected the team’s mindset, focused, motivated, and ready to give everything. While India may start as underdogs, the team carries belief.

For these young players, this is more than just an opening match, it is a chance to prove their potential and begin the campaign with intent.
